In 2018, the Ellen MacArthur Foundation (EMF), in collaboration with the United Nations Environment Programme, launched the Global Commitment, an initiative of industry/government volunteers with a vision of a circular economy for plastics.

More than 1,000 industry organizations, government representatives and NGOs joined the initiative including approximately 250 companies representing 20% of the world’s plastic packaging production, pledging to “stop plastic packaging becoming waste,” and setting what the EMF called “ambitious 2025 targets to help realize that common vision.”

Now, with 2025 nearly upon us, the realities of advancing science, evolving markets, adjusting consumer perceptions and changing economics have led some green goal-setters to re-evaluate both the scope and accomplishment dates of their ambitions.   

Despite those challenges and in the face of continuing criticism from anti-plastics voices, packaging pros are continuing to press forward on a diversity of continuously evolving sustainability goals, as the following tiny sampling shows.
